Denial Of Service (DoS)
XNIO API is vulnerable to Denial of Service DoS. The vulnerability is caused due to the problematic accumulation of notifier states within the chain. When this chain grows to be excessively large, it can lead to a StackOverflowException, overwhelming the stack and potentially causing Denial of...

Stack overflow
Grackle is a GraphQL server written in functional Scala, built on the Typelevel stack. The GraphQL specification requires that GraphQL fragments must not form cycles, either directly or indirectly. Prior to Grackle version 0.18.0, that requirement wasn't checked, and queries with cyclic fragments...
